Targeting designers across a wide range of markets in communications, networking, video broadcast, storage, and computing, the company's development kit for PCI Express is based on its Virtex-5 family of FPGAs, reportedly the industry's first 65-nm FPGAs to be listed on the PCI SIG integrators list. The development kit includes protocol pack files for developing 1- to 8-lane applications. The Virtex-5 FPGAs integrate endpoint blocks for PCI Express and 3.2-Gb/s RocketIO GTP transceivers. The complete development kit includes an 8-lane PCI Express add-in card (ML555), a Virtex-5 XC5VLX50T-1FF1136 FPGA, IP cores for 1- to 8-lane PCIe endpoint plus PHY in the FPGA, reference designs and software, Windows driver toolkit from Jungo Ltd, Windows-based GUI, USB cable, resource CD, quick-start guide in multiple languages, and technical documentation. Price is $2,200. XILINX INC., San Jose, CA. (408) 559-7778.
